Fachmetall GmbH, a Powder Metallurgy and wrought materials metallurgical laboratory based in Radevormwald, Germany, has presented its 2016 PM Qualification Award to USD Powder GmbH, Meinerzhagen, Germany, a supplier of unique gas-water combined atomised metal powders.
USD Powder GmbH is a supplier of special alloy powders under the brand name iPowder® for applications in Metal Injection Moulding (MIM) and metal Additive Manufacturing. The prize was awarded to USD Powder for the successful alloy development of MIM steel powders for rolling contact fatigue and cold working applications.
USD Formteiltechnik GmbH, the parent company of USD Powder GmbH, is a supplier of structural steel components made by various manufacturing techniques including PM and MIM. Thorsten Klein, Managing Director of USD Powder GmbH, received the award on behalf of the company from Fachmetall’s Managing Director Holger Davin.
With its annual presentations of the international PM Qualification Award, Fachmetall GmbH aims to draw attention to companies with outstanding Powder Metallurgy and Quality Management activities.
